Somebody needs to change the diagram above about the lower intake it's wrong by the time I got to the second pass tighten sequence on my number 2 bolt, it broke, but it says to go to 106 ft pounds? I think that tightening sequence is very wrong on the ft lbs. So can somebody fix that before another person makes a mistake like me and break a bolt/screw in your intake manifold because now I have to extract it out.

Sorry to hear about your bad luck. As stated in the torque specifications the first pass was to be 27 INCH LBS - or 3 Newton meters. Second pass is to be 106 INCH LBS - or 12 Newton meters. Third and final pass is 11 FOOT LBS or 15 Newton Meters. The diagram doesn't need to be changed it's correct. Only the third pass was mentioned in FOOT LBS equivalent. Sorry you made a mistake.
